The car rental company Hertz will finally reduce its ambitions in the purchase of electric vehicles, in order to avoid making too many losses.

For many, electric cars are the future, with a market expected to experience colossal growth by 2030. But if enthusiasm persists, some players are starting to show the first signs of skepticism, like the company specializing in Hertz car rental. The latter in fact announces putting the brakes on its ambitions to acquire new electric cars. In question, certain exorbitant costs.

Repair costs remain twice as high

The electric car is the future! This is the message trumpeted all over the world for several years. But for some companies, it is also a very expensive gift. This is the case of the famous American car rental company Hertz. The company has just announced that it is pausing the program through which its fleet of internal combustion engine cars would quickly be replaced by electric vehicles.

Why is that ? Well because repair costs are not the same depending on the type of vehicle. “ For comparison, collision and damage repairs for an electric vehicle are often twice as high as those for a comparable combustion engine vehicle » says Stephen Scherr.

Unclear objectives at Hertz

So, even if the maintenance costs of electric models are lower than those equipped with internal combustion engines, due to exorbitant repair costs, electric vehicles remain more expensive to operate. Which therefore requires returning to the mega-purchases announced in October 2021, such as the acquisition of 100,000 Teslas, which should have been completed at the end of 2022.

Stephen Scherr, on the other hand, did not describe the extent of the decided decline, contenting himself with describing Hertz’s new pace in the field. The group must therefore “ adapt accordingly, expecting that [l’accroissement du] electric vehicle fleet is slower than expected, but we will be stronger for having started the journey when we did » he concluded.
